Andrographolide Promotes Neural Differentiation of Rat Adipose Tissue-Derived Stromal Cells through Wnt/β-Catenin Signaling Pathway

Figure 3

Expression of neural markers proteins at 1 week after treatment. (a) Immunofluorescence staining demonstrated the expression of the NSC marker nestin in ADSCs, both before and after neural induction. Scale bar: 50 μm. (b) Immunofluorescence staining showed positive expression of the neuronal markers MAP2, tau, and β-tubulin III in the control and ANDRO groups, but weakly positive expression of the astrocytic marker GFAP. A semiquantitative analysis indicated there is no statistical difference between the two groups. Scale bar: 50 μm. (c) After exposure to an ANDRO-containing medium (2, 5, and 10 μM), Western blot analysis revealed a significant increase in the protein expression levels of MAP2, tau, β-tubulin III, and GFAP dose-dependently in the ANDRO group. < 0.001 compared with the control group.
